Detectives are investigating a deadly crash on State Road 60 near Borden, Indiana. Tommy Taylor, 46, was killed Saturday morning when his car was hit head-on.

"It's not real, it's not fair," said Brittany Taylor, the victim's daughter.

Advertisement

On Wednesday, family members visited the site where Taylor died, near Miss Marguerite's Produce.  

Taylor was on his way to work at Amazon Saturday when he was hit.

"He never met a stranger.  He would be going to a store two blocks away, and it would take him two hours, because he would see 10 people he knew," said Marlena Hockersmith, Taylor's ex-wife.

Taylor had three children and grandchildren.

The driver of the car that hit him went to the hospital after the crash.  The Clark County prosecutor is waiting on blood test results to see if charges will be filed.

"We want for him to know what kind of man he took from us, he took such a great man from so many people it's just not fair," said Hockersmith.

A third car was involved in the crash as well. That driver is okay.
